Berkeley Farms Recalls Certain Dairy Products After Tests Confirmed They Contain Antibiotics
Hayward, California - June 13, 2002 -- Berkeley Farms has initiated a voluntary recall of certain dairy products after tests showed they may contain antibiotics. Antibiotics are sometimes given to dairy cows as part of their health maintenance program.
The recall is limited to the following products, sold only in Northern California stores, and only with the "sell by" dates listed below. Affected brands include Berkeley Farms, Dairy Dawn, Ralph's, Mountain Dairy, Sysco (Wholesome Farms), Smart & Final, Albertson's, Good Day and Best Yet.
Product Type | Size | "Sell by" Date |
---|---|---|
Extra Rich Milk, Vitamin D Milk, 2% Reduced Fat Milk, 1% Low Fat Milk, Fat Free Milk, Manufacturing Cream, Heavy Whipping Cream, Half and Half, 1% Low Fat Chocolate Milk | Gallon, ½ Gallon, Quart, Pint, ½ Pint, 5 Gallon, 1/3 Quart, 4 oz. | June 24, June 25, June 26, June 27 |
Vitamin D Milk Chug, 2% Reduced Fat Milk Chug, 1% Low Fat Milk Chug, Fat Free Milk Chug, Chocolate Milk Chug, Low Fat Chocolate Milk Chug, Low Fat Strawberry Milk Chug | Quart, Pint, ½ Pint | June 28 and June 29 |
1% Low Fat Buttermilk | ½ Gallon, Quart, ½ Pint | July 2 |
Only products bearing the following plant codes are affected: 06-407 and 06-21.
"Consumers can return any products involved in the recall to their stores for a refund. We regret any inconvenience this may have caused our valued customers," noted Berkeley Farms spokesman David Margulies.
In rare cases individuals who are allergic to antibiotics can have a reaction if they consume these products.
